Transaction e65c05676146ccdd65ea2f128b71371310ee412134c01a809a2048c491bcea61

1 Input
2 Outputs
  • e65c05676146ccdd65ea2f128b71371310ee412134c01a809a2048c491bcea61:0
  • value  182400
    address  1Bze8kzYZvEn5tuJx7PNVPrPEM2AqoNHTt
  • e65c05676146ccdd65ea2f128b71371310ee412134c01a809a2048c491bcea61:1
  • value  379839
    address  1Px4dhJEA8idrgqNgweFuJqyeoAkwVgP2b